Great Career Conversations
What You'll Learn
The 4-question model for supportive discovery conversations
Key Takeaway: The 4-question model gives structure without feeling scripted. It helps people discover their own answers.
Topics Covered
  1. Listen - "What's happening for you right now?"
  2. Clarify - "What would good look like for you?"
  3. Strengthen - "What's worked for you before?"
  4. Activate - "What feels like a good next step?"

Connecting to Deeper Support
What You'll Learn
Recognising when residents need deeper support and making effective referrals


Key Takeaway: Referrals connect people to specialist help. They show you care enough to get them the right support.
Topics Covered
  • Reading the signs: When is coaching needed?
  • Making referrals that feel positive, not like rejection
  • Effective language and framing
  • Handling hesitation and concerns
  • Emergency escalation: domestic abuse, suicidal ideation, child protection
  • Your venue's safeguarding procedures
